Definition of irritant

Irritant (a.) Rendering null and void; conditionally invalidating.

Acridness :: Acridness (n.) The quality of being acrid or pungent; irritant bitterness; acrimony; as, the acridity of a plant, of a speech..
Irritant :: Irritant (a.) Irritating; producing irritation or inflammation.
Irritant :: Irritant (n.) A poison that produces inflammation.
Lenitive :: Lenitive (n.) A medicine or application that has the quality of easing pain or protecting from the action of irritants.
Counterirritant :: Counterirritant (n.) Alt. of Counterirritatio.
Irritant :: Irritant (a.) Rendering null and void; conditionally invalidating.
Abirritant :: Abirritant (n.) A medicine that diminishes irritation.
Irritable :: Irritable (a.) Susceptible of irritation; unduly sensitive to irritants or stimuli. See Irritation, n., 3..
Idiomuscular :: Idiomuscular (a.) Applied to a semipermanent contraction of a muscle, produced by a mechanical irritant..
Irritant :: Irritant (n.) Any agent by which irritation is produced; as, a chemical irritant; a mechanical or electrical irritant..
Sinapism :: Sinapism (n.) A plaster or poultice composed principally of powdered mustard seed, or containing the volatile oil of mustard seed. It is a powerful irritant..
Pellitory :: Pellitory (n.) A composite plant (Anacyclus Pyrethrum) of the Mediterranean region, having finely divided leaves and whitish flowers. The root is the officinal pellitory, and is used as an irritant and sialogogue. Called also bertram, and pellitory of Spain..
Irritant :: Irritant (n.) That which irritates or excites.
Irritancy :: Irritancy (n.) The state o quality of being irritant or irritating.
